#b81f3d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b81f3d is composed of 72.2% red, 12.2%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 66.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 42.2%. #b81f3d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e7a with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b81f3d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b81f3d has RGB values of R:184, G:31,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.67,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12066621.

Shades and Tints of #b81f3d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100305 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b81f3d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e696a is the less saturated color, while #d1062e is the most saturated one.
